The recent commits (i.e. Collier, Boykin) are juniors. Not sure if that's what you meant by "now that there are a lot of signings." They won't have their chance to play in the McDonald's game until next April.

As for the HS seniors, Gabby Williams, of course, did not play due to her knee injury. Sadie Edwards didn't play very much...only about 10 minutes if I recall correctly. Brianna Turner (Notre Dame) was named MVP. Some standouts for me were Shakayla Thomas (Florida St.), Ariel Atkins (Texas), Jordin Canada (UCLA), and the much talked about A'ja Wilson, (So. Carolina).

Stand outs for me at the game were Jordin Canada (UCLA), Shakayla Thomas (FSU), Ariel Atkins (Texas) were the best players in my eyes on the court. Canada looked the best.

What I was intrigued by the most was the post players not named Wilson or Turner.

Two unknowns who to me stood out. Alyssia Rice (Kentucky) and Chatrice White (Illinois). Solid fundamental players with size and basketball IQ.

Last all star games I attended was the 2011 and I was there for the boys as I have friends in the Oakland Soldiers org. Ie Aaron Gordon, Stanley Johnson. In 2011 it was felt that Josiah Turner and Nick Johnson were snubbed that year. This happens everywhere and the point I am getting at is that these are just all star money making events, mainly for the boys but even on the girls side they don't give a true picture of basketball.

That year Ewill was MVP on the girls side but that was not the case in the game they played prior to the one shown on TV where the west won and Kaleena played well. Just as Stanley Johnson barely touched the ball in his TV game having played great prior. Certain players decide Not to pass the ball and in 2011 both Peoples and Crook Williams did just that.

There is usually little coaching and most players are at the mercy of the PGs who usually hog the ball.
